Virtual laboratory > Analysis of a simple nonlinear oscillating systemAt this stand is shown the dependence of the speed of movement of the sinker on a nonlinear spring. On the stand the default value of a few nonlinear equations that can be selected in the window "Configuration".
If you want to define your own non-linearity, this can be done by using the button "Add" at the bottom of the program. The right of the button you can set the parameters of nonlinearity in the format, where -- is the multiplier by the nonlinear term, -- is the degree of nonlinearity. Above the button "Add" displays the resulting equation, each term of the equation is displayed as a button. Click on this button if you want to remove this part of the equation.
